Function of the Payment Bond



The settlement bond played a crucial duty in making sure monetary defense for all events involved in the building and construction task. By calling for the professional to get a repayment bond, the project owner secured subcontractors and distributors in case the specialist fell short to pay. This bond worked as a safeguard, ensuring that those that supplied labor and products would obtain payment even if the contractor faced economic difficulties.

Additionally, the repayment bond aided maintain count on and partnership amongst job stakeholders. Subcontractors and suppliers felt much more protected understanding that there was a device in position to shield their economic rate of interests. This assurance urged them to perform their finest work without fretting about settlement delays or non-payment issues.
